National CineMedia’s Fathom, Active.com and Wasserman Media Group Present Marathon Documentary in More than 460 Select Movie Theatres Nationwide
Centennial, Colo. – Dec. 17, 2007 – To many runners, a marathon is measured by much more than
miles, kilometers or the hours it takes to complete – it’s measured by sweat, blisters and perserverence, as
well as physical and mental endurance. The documentary, “Spirit of the Marathon,” captures the
individual journeys six runners take to prepare for and ultimately face the challenge of the Chicago
Marathon in an extraordinary theatre event that portrays the drama of the famed 26.2 mile race. More
than a sports event , “Spirit of the Marathon” is an inspirational journey with unique, theatre-only
features that will be embraced by runners and non-runners alike.
National CineMedia’s (NCM) Fathom, in partnership with Active.com, an online community of the
Active Network, and Wasserman Media Group, is proud to present “Spirit of the Marathon” on the
big screen in high-definition with Cinema Surround Sound on Thursday, January 24th at 7:30 p.m. local
time to more than 460 participating AMC Entertainment Inc., Cinemark USA Inc., Goodrich Quality
Theaters, Marcus Theatres, National Amusements and Regal Entertainment Group movie theatres and
the Penn Cinema (Lititz, PA) performing arts center through NCM’s Digital Broadcast Network.
A “Behind-the-Scenes” featurette produced specifically for – and shown only at this one-night event -
includes interviews with the director and producers as well as marathon veterans reminicscing about their
first marathon experiences. The featurette highlights deleted scenes, dramatic race footage and previews
the upcoming 2008 Olympics with a Q&A session with Olympians Deena Kastor and Ryan Hall.

Four years in the making, “Spirit of the Marathon” is the collaborative effort of three-time Academy
Award winner Mark Jonathon Harris, Telly Award winner and marathon runner Jon Dunham and
producer/marathoner Gwendolen Twist. Filmed on four continents, the movie brings together a diverse
cast of amateur athletes and marathon veterans including:
- Deena Kastor – 2004 Olympic Bronze Medalist – As a professional runner for more than a
decade, Deena has set numerous American and world records but never attained a marathon
victory. A 2004 Olympic Bronze medalist in the women’s marathon, Deena set her marathon
sights on the Chicago Marathon before trying out for the 2008 Olympic Games.
- Leah Caille – First-time Marathoner – Picking up the pieces from her failed marriage, singlemother
Leah found herself at an all-time low. Leah regained health and happiness by joining a
running program and completing many races before deciding to train for and run the Chicago
Marathon.
- Gerald “Jerry” Meyers – Four-time Marathoner – Jerry has been a runner since the 1970s but
never ran a marathon until he was 65. He races in the Chicago Marathon at 70 years old with his
40-year-old daughter who was inspired to train for the marathon by her father’s marathon
accomplishments.
- Daniel Njenga – World Class Marathoner – A native of Nyahururu, Kenya, Daniel lives and
trains in Japan where he is a two-time winner of the Tokyo International Marathon. Daniel has
finished in the top three in the Chicago Marathon for six consecutive years with a personal best
of 2:06:16 which ranks him as one of the all-time fastest runners in the world.
- Lori O’Connor – First-time Marathoner – Lori, a Northwestern University student persuing her
doctorate in sociology, trained for four months to race in the Chicago Marathon while raising
funds for Genesis of Pittsburgh, the non-profit adoption agency that matched her with a family
as an infant.
- Ryan Bradley – Boston Marathon Hopeful – Ryan’s participation in and completion of the
Chicago Marathon will ultimately help him reach his goal of running in the Boston Marathon – a
goal he previously missed by 11 seconds. Cameras follow Ryan as he trains for the Chicago
Marathon and ultimately experiences the marathon in a way he never imagined.

About National CineMedia, Inc.
National CineMedia (NCM) LLC operates the largest digital in-theatre network in North America through longterm
agreements with its founding members, AMC Entertainment Inc., Cinemark USA Inc. (NYSE: CNK) and
Regal Entertainment Group (NYSE: RGC), the three largest theatre operators in the U.S., and through multi-year
agreements with several other theatre operators. NCM LLC produces and distributes its FirstLook pre feature
program; cinema and lobby advertising products; comprehensive meeting and event services and other
entertainment programming content. NCM LLC’s national network includes over 14,400 screens of which over
12,600 are part of the Company’s Digital Content Network (DCN). NCM LLC’s DCN covers 164 Designated
Market Areas® (49 of the top 50). During 2006 and the nine months ended September 27, 2007, approximately
550 million and 423 million patrons, respectively, attended movies shown in theatres owned by the NCM LLC
founding members (excluding Loews). National CineMedia, Inc. (NASDAQ: NCMI) owns a 44.8% interest in
